President confers Nishan-e-Imtiaz (M) on Malaysia’s royal navy chief
ISLAMABAD, SEP 12 (DNA) — President Dr Arif Alvi on Monday conferred Nishan-e-Imtiaz (military) on Chief of Royal Malaysian Navy, Admiral Tan Sri Mohd Reza bin Mohd Sany at a special investiture ceremony held here at the Aiwan-e-Sadr.
The president adorned the Malaysian Naval Chief with the prestigious award in recognition of his valuable contribution to strengthening the defence ties between the two countries.
Commenced with the national anthem and the recitation of verses from the Holy Quran, the ceremony was attended by Acting High Commissioner of Malaysia Deddy Faisal bin Ahmad Salleh and senior officers of the Pakistan and Malaysian navies. =DNA
